## Encoding Detection

The Textrium upload endpoint inspects the first 64 KB of each file to infer encoding, falling back to UTF-8 when confidence is below threshold. Detected encodings are returned in the response metadata and logged for audit. Release builds must validate against the staging detector before promotion. To run the validation suite against staging, use the key below.

app token of fajop-fahif = qvz4-AnML

Internal Memo — Marketing Budget Reduction

To the incoming director: marketing spend is cut 18% effective next quarter. Rationale: softer pipeline at Brindlecote Media and the delayed Farrow campaign. Sponsorships end first; retained agencies renegotiate by month-end. Digital spend holds flat. Headcount unaffected for now. Regional events consolidate into two flagship dates, both in Kellsmere. Expect pushback from the field teams; hold the line until the Q2 review. Context for these decisions appears in the confidential note directly below.

confidential, hawif-faweg: Headcount on the Ulaix team goes from 3 to 120 by the end of April. Gross margin on Ulaix came in at 10 percent against a plan of 10 percent.

Reception at Dovercliff House has moved to the ground floor, east lobby. Night shift: all visitors now sign in there, no exceptions. The old third-floor desk is closed and its intercom is disconnected. After 21:00 the east lobby door stays locked; buzz the duty guard or use the keypad. The after-hours entry code for night staff is below.

turnstile pass: bdg-YEOZLM-79341408

# Service Accounts: String Extraction

The `extract-i18n` script pulls translatable strings from all Bramblewick repos and pushes them to the Glossa service. It runs under the `i18n-extractor` service account. Do not run it under your personal account; Glossa rate-limits individual users aggressively. The account has write access to the staging catalog only. Set the token in your shell before invoking the script. The current staging token is below.

API key for kahap-kafog: zpat15_6qzxZ7YR8aDwjmp